Hangzhou 48-Hour Deep Dive: Explore Paradise Like a Local

In March 2025, escape the crowds and unlock Hangzhou's hidden gems and local life in just two days. Experience the city's authentic rhythm! Day 1: Secluded West Lake and Mountainside Relaxation 🌅 Morning|Cycle West Lake: A crowd-free, artistic route Route Recommendation: Start from Yanggong Causeway, cycling along Maojiabu → Yuhu Bay → Wugui Pond. This serene route offers stunning lake and mountain views, with occasional encounters of egrets and wild ducks, as if stepping into a traditional Chinese painting. Local Tip: Rent a shared bike (Hangzhou Public Bicycle is free for the first hour) or stroll leisurely, embracing the Zen-like atmosphere of West Lake in the morning mist. 🍵 Late Morning|Sip Tea at Zi Lai Dong on Yuhuang Mountain, Overlooking the Qiantang River - Ascend Yuhuang Mountain to the Zi Lai Dong Tea House, order authentic West Lake Longjing tea, and enjoy panoramic views of the Qiantang River and West Lake. This is a local's secret viewing spot, where mountain breezes and tea aromas mingle, offering a moment of tranquility. 🍜 Lunch|Zhejiang University Yuquan Campus Canteen: A Foodie Paradise for Students - Visit the international student canteen at Zhejiang University's Yuquan Campus. For around 20 RMB per person, savor classic Hangzhou dishes: Dongpo Pork, Longjing Shrimp, and Pian Er Chuan noodles. Enjoy authentic local flavors at down-to-earth prices. 🌿 Afternoon|Jiangyang Fan Ecological Park: Hangzhou's "Mini Xixi" - Explore this secondary wetland formed by accumulated silt from West Lake. Wooden walkways wind through reed marshes, where you might spot birds and wildflowers. Visit the Hangzhou Cuisine Museum to discover the history of local cuisine, from Southern Song Dynasty imperial dishes to street food. 🌃 Evening|Shengli River Food Street: Where Local Life Meets Culinary Heritage - A favorite night market among locals! Try the Jiande Tofu Bao at "Zhangshu Di" and the Qiandao Lake Fish Head at "Xiang Li Xiang Qin." After dinner, stroll to Xiangji Temple, a Tang and Song Dynasty-style temple, serene and awe-inspiring under the evening lights. Day 2: Canal Sunrise and Hidden Ancient Temples 🚤 Morning|Canal Water Bus Tour: Experience Old Hangzhou's Slow Pace - Arrive at Wulinmen Wharf before 6:30 am and take Water Bus Line 1 for 3 RMB. Witness locals washing clothes along the canal banks in the morning mist, the steam rising from breakfast stalls, and experience "living history." ⛩️ Late Morning|Yongfu Temple: Zen and Tea in Harmony, a Tranquil Oasis near Lingyin Temple - Escape the crowds at Lingyin Temple and hike to Yongfu Temple. This thousand-year-old temple nestles against the mountain, surrounded by tea gardens. Savor a cup of Longjing tea, hand-picked by monks, at the temple's Fuquan Tea House, and listen to the dialogue between the bell and the mountain breeze. 🍲 Lunch|Maojiabu Farmhouse Cuisine: Hidden Delights by the Lake - Try "Cha Ren Cun" or "Nong Tang Li" for a taste of local chicken soup or drunken shrimp. After lunch, stroll along Shangxiang Ancient Road, watching the swaying reeds, as if retracing the pilgrimage route of Southern Song Dynasty devotees. 🎨 Afternoon|Niche Museum City Walk: A Haven for Art Enthusiasts China Umbrella Museum: Discover the poetic combination of oil-paper umbrella craftsmanship and the misty rain of Jiangnan. China Fan Museum: Explore the artistry of fans, from imperial round fans to West Lake silk fans. Nanshan Road Art District: Visit the Zhejiang Art Museum, enjoy a coffee at "Bie Zhi Coffee," and perhaps encounter an art exhibition. 🌙 Evening|Nanshan Road Bars or Hefang Street Tea Houses: A Tipsy Hangzhou Night - Art enthusiasts can head to the jazz bars on Nanshan Road for a "West Lake IPA." - For a traditional experience, choose a tea house on Hefang Street, enjoy Pingtan storytelling, savor Dingsheng Cake, and immerse yourself in the soft Wu dialect. 📌 Local Insider Tips 1. Transportation: Subway + shared bikes + walking is the most convenient. Use Alipay's "Hangzhou Tong" for buses. 2. Accommodation: Consider guesthouses near Lingyin Temple (e.g., near Amanfayun), waking up to the sound of temple bells. 3. Avoid Tourist Traps: Opt for a "sculling boat" on West Lake instead of electric boats for a more serene experience (recommended route: Guozhuang → Maojiabu). 4. Seasonal Highlights: Encounter cherry blossoms by West Lake in March and fragrant osmanthus flowers in Manjuelong during autumn!
